Output 5788852820d2f41ba6b9d7f58646827613769ef04b2db731cc71c85c7a498c63:14

value
34601479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4936058ada895992490d9075950cb9a039fdb2a9 OP_EQUAL
address
MEaGGvY6TRmupnzmsVj7sCcvo61ogx9snZ
transaction
5788852820d2f41ba6b9d7f58646827613769ef04b2db731cc71c85c7a498c63
spent
true